Interactive hexagonal cellular automata lab in the browser - Rust/WebAssembly tick engine, instanced WebGL2 rendering, 9 parallel worlds, shareable 128-bit rulesets with mnemonic names, and an evolutionary Auto-Explore search for emergent behavior at the edge of chaos.

Which dynamical regime is beneficial for biological systems in the context of the criticality hypothesis? Agent-based evolutionary foraging game with experiments to evaluate generalizability, ability to perform complex tasks and evolvability of agents with respect to their dynamical regime. Paper: https://arxiv.org/abs/2103.12184

This is a preprint of our submitted work on logic and learning in network cascades. It discusses basic biologically-motivated modifications, and implications regarding logic, criticality, spatial constraints, types of error, and information encoding.
